Some people resort to whining and crying as a way to express their emotions or seek attention because they may feel overwhelmed or unable to communicate their feelings effectively in other ways. This behavior can be a way for them to cope with their emotions and try to get the support or validation they need from others.

How can I get my husky to stop whining?

To help your husky stop whining, try to identify the cause of the whining, such as boredom, anxiety, or seeking attention. Provide regular exercise, mental stimulation, and attention to address these needs. Consistent training and positive reinforcement can also help teach your husky to communicate in other ways. Consulting a professional dog trainer or behaviorist may also be beneficial.

Why is my cat whining at night and how can I help stop this behavior?

Cats may whine at night due to boredom, hunger, or seeking attention. To help stop this behavior, ensure your cat has enough playtime and mental stimulation during the day, feed them before bedtime, and establish a consistent nighttime routine to discourage attention-seeking behavior. Consulting with a veterinarian can also help rule out any underlying medical issues causing the whining.
